Dusty Johnson leads the South Dakota Republican gubernatorial primary as the front-runner due to his strong name recognition from seven years in Congress, superior fundraising, and a growing edge in recent polling. The latest Mason-Dixon survey from mid-April showed him at 34 percent among registered Republicans, ahead of House Speaker Jon Hansen at 18 percent and tied support near 17 percent each for incumbent Governor Larry Rhoden and businessman Toby Doeden, with 14 percent undecided. Johnson’s momentum has positioned him close to the 35 percent threshold that would avoid a runoff on June 2, while the field remains fragmented among the other contenders with no major late shifts reported.
